Contingency Theory in 2 Countries
I am writing on how contingency theory may be applied to leaders who share one culture, but reside in two different countries. Any thoughts?

Research Variables on Cultural Contingency Leadership Torres this is interesting. Especially since there may be both common-, particular- and even estranged variables in your research focus. One of the areas you may want to research is how proximity to culture affects leadership style. This can show the influences that cultural diffusion offers to those leaders that are not residing in their country of culture as apposed to those that are. It may even show how exposure to different cultures creates more diversity of approach, and new learning curves that can be considered for Contingency Leadership styles. Additionally, it may also provide insights to establish which leader is more effective or to which leader are the followers more responsive. Mind you that the vast research areas that stem from this topic may pose problems in narrowing the scope of your research. Hence setting out a particular research part and determining research boundaries may help. There is much more, but this is just a thought.
